From 2b9a7535a1e5cbeb80cf12fbcd9f2f66b13128b7 Mon Sep 17 00:00:00 2001 From: neauoire Date: Fri, 10 Nov 2023 10:47:02 -0800 Subject: [PATCH] Fixed issue with filepath clearing --- src/nasu.tal | 15 +++++++++++++++ 1 file changed, 15 insertions(+) diff --git a/src/nasu.tal b/src/nasu.tal index 58cd14e..cd29e3b 100644 --- a/src/nasu.tal +++ b/src/nasu.tal @@ -1036,6 +1036,9 @@ JMP2r .toolview/x1 LDZ2 #0040 ADD2 .Screen/x DEO2 .toolview/y1 LDZ2 INC2 .Screen/y DEO2 + ( clear ) + DUP #00 EQU ?clear-filepath + ;draw-chr/color STA ;filepath ( scroll ) @@ -1045,6 +1048,18 @@ JMP2r JMP2r +@clear-filepath ( color -- ) + + POP + ;fill-icn .Screen/addr DEO2 + #01 .Screen/auto DEO + #1300 &l ( -- ) + #00 .Screen/sprite DEO + INC GTHk ?&l + POP2 + +JMP2r + @draw-fill-fast ( width color auto addr* -- ) .Screen/addr DEO2